A subculture is a distinct cultural group within a larger society that shares its own norms, values, and practices, often differing from the mainstream culture. The advantages of subcultures include fostering diversity, encouraging innovation, and providing a sense of identity and community for their members. However, they can also lead to social fragmentation, misunderstandings, and conflicts with the dominant culture, potentially hindering societal cohesion and progress. Balancing these dynamics is essential for a harmonious and progressive society.
